Cooling Channel

The working principle of the closed cooling channel is to isolate the cold air supply from the hot exhaust air and to concentrate the cooling on the air intake of the equipment. This process is known as concentrated cooling. It is achieved by installing server cabinets with their air intakes facing the cooling channel. This type of cooling channel prevents the mixing of hot and cold air, which means that less energy is required to maintain the system at a controlled and consistent temperature. The cooling channel is divided into double-row and single-row configurations. The cooling channel consists of flip skylights, fixed glass skylights, automatic sliding doors, M-type slot, cabinet rear panel, and so on.
